A brake pad is the friction part that presses against the brake disc to slow a wheel.
When the brakes are applied, the pad clamps the spinning disc and friction converts motion into heat; commercial vehicle pads handle high loads and temperatures.
Brake pads are fitted in disc brakes at the wheels. Because braking is safety critical, pads are checked on schedule and replaced by axle set by a qualified technician.
